Beyond Three Dimensions: An Introduction to 4D
Our common perception of reality is firmly rooted in three dimensions: length, width, and height. However, the universe may extend beyond this familiar framework into a realm we call four-dimensional space. A fourth dimension, often visualized as time, introduces a whole new perspective to our understanding of existence.
Imagine a three-dimensional object, like a cube. In 4D, this cube transforms into a hypercube, a multifaceted entity that exists simultaneously in all its states. Comprehending such a concept can be tricky, but it opens up fascinating possibilities about the nature of reality and our place within it.
The mathematics behind 4D are complex, involving concepts like tensors and manifolds. Despite this, exploring these ideas can enlighten our minds and challenge our established notions of space and time.
